Introduction

The digital transformation journey has brought about an increased demand for faster data processing and improved application performance. As a result, edge computing has emerged as a game-changer in IT infrastructure, enabling organizations to process data closer to the source and optimize operations.

What is Edge Computing?

Edge computing refers to the practice of processing and analyzing data at or near the source of generation, rather than relying solely on centralized data centers. This approach reduces latency, enhances performance, and allows for real-time data insights.

Key Benefits of Edge Computing

Organizations adopting edge computing can benefit from:

1. Reduced Latency

By processing data closer to its source, edge computing minimizes the time it takes for data to travel to and from centralized servers, resulting in faster response times.

2. Improved Bandwidth Efficiency

Edge computing reduces the amount of data that needs to be sent to centralized data centers, optimizing bandwidth usage and reducing costs.

3. Enhanced Data Security

Processing data locally limits exposure to centralized vulnerabilities, thereby enhancing security and privacy for sensitive information.

Use Cases for Edge Computing

Edge computing can be applied across various industries:

1. Internet of Things (IoT)

In IoT applications, edge computing enables real-time data analysis from connected devices, improving decision-making and responsiveness.

2. Autonomous Vehicles

Autonomous vehicles rely on edge computing for processing vast amounts of data from their sensors in real-time, ensuring safe navigation and operation.

3. Smart Cities

Edge computing solutions enhance urban infrastructure management by processing data from sensors and devices throughout the city for better resource allocation.

Challenges in Implementing Edge Computing

Despite its many advantages, organizations must navigate several challenges:

1. Integration Complexity

Integrating edge computing into existing IT infrastructure can be complex and may require significant changes to current systems.

2. Security Concerns

While edge computing offers enhanced security, it also introduces new vulnerabilities that organizations must address.

Conclusion

As businesses seek to enhance their IT infrastructure, edge computing presents a compelling solution for achieving improved performance and real-time data processing. By understanding its benefits and challenges, organizations can leverage edge computing to gain a competitive advantage in the digital landscape.
